Transaction 527843a893a7653b77a8b0ad935c5e090511c0e82fc58791a816ba004ed360d7

1 Input
2 Outputs
  • 527843a893a7653b77a8b0ad935c5e090511c0e82fc58791a816ba004ed360d7:0
  • value  31268
    address  1Ks8uaGQsKyqiozPGbmKsXrM683DkNFBBE
  • 527843a893a7653b77a8b0ad935c5e090511c0e82fc58791a816ba004ed360d7:1
  • value  24336603
    address  332sfAC17UmCwEJacf2uYj38vLCfYfX7No